About
Kingvale is a census-designated place located in the Sierra Nevada mountains of California, straddling the border of Placer and Nevada counties. Situated at an elevation of 6,106 feet near Soda Springs and Donner Pass, it serves as a small mountain community in a region known for winter recreation.
